Abstract
We present TtaoRef1, the highest-quality de novo genome assembly of Asian Crested Ibis ( Nipponia Nippon ) to date consisting of 134 scaffolds with a length of 1.25 Gb and N50 of 101,183,595 bp. This assembly was generated through the utilization of long-read sequencing and Hi-C data. The assessment of assembly quality, conducted via Benchmarking Universal Single-Copy Orthologs (BUSCO), revealed the presence of 96.8% of completely predicted single-copy genes. TtaoRef1 had 18 times longer N50 value than the previous assembly (ASM70822v1), Furthermore, we conducted the annotation of 24,681 protein-coding genes within the newly assembled genome sequences. ### Competing Interest Statement clinomics.
